Eleonora Bonucci dsquared

dsquared "d551" sneakers

GET DEAL NOW

GBP 168.26

rubber sole: 4 cm tubular lace closure leather upper suede and mesh inserts heel and tongue with logo 100% leather made in italy

SKU : 188659_116

GET DEAL NOW

Categories: